package com.badlogic.gdx.tests;
import com.badlogic.gdx.Gdx;
import com.badlogic.gdx.Input.Peripheral;
import com.badlogic.gdx.graphics.Color;
import com.badlogic.gdx.graphics.GL20;
import com.badlogic.gdx.graphics.OrthographicCamera;
import com.badlogic.gdx.graphics.glutils.ShapeRenderer;
import com.badlogic.gdx.graphics.glutils.ShapeRenderer.ShapeType;
import com.badlogic.gdx.tests.utils.GdxTest;
import com.badlogic.gdx.utils.TimeUtils;
public class MultitouchTest extends GdxTest {
ShapeRenderer renderer;
OrthographicCamera camera;
long startTime = TimeUtils.nanoTime();
Color[] colors = {Color.RED, Color.BLUE, Color.GREEN, Color.WHITE, Color.PINK, Color.ORANGE, Color.YELLOW, Color.MAGENTA,
Color.CYAN, Color.LIGHT_GRAY, Color.GRAY, Color.DARK_GRAY};
@Override
public void render () {
Gdx.gl.glClear(GL20.GL_COLOR_BUFFER_BIT);
camera.update();
renderer.setProjectionMatrix(camera.combined);
renderer.begin(ShapeType.Filled);
int size = Math.max(Gdx.graphics.getWidth(), Gdx.graphics.getHeight()) / 10;
for (int i = 0; i < 10; i++) {
if (Gdx.input.isTouched(i) == false) continue;
float x = Gdx.input.getX(i);
float y = Gdx.graphics.getHeight() - Gdx.input.getY(i) - 1;
Color color = colors[i % colors.length];
renderer.setColor(color);
renderer.triangle(x, y + size, x + size, y - size, x - size, y - size);
}
renderer.end();
}
@Override
public void create () {
Gdx.app.log("Multitouch", "multitouch supported: " + Gdx.input.isPeripheralAvailable(Peripheral.MultitouchScreen));
renderer = new ShapeRenderer();
camera = new OrthographicCamera(Gdx.graphics.getWidth(), Gdx.graphics.getHeight());
camera.position.set(Gdx.graphics.getWidth() / 2.0f, Gdx.graphics.getHeight() / 2.0f, 0);
Gdx.input.setInputProcessor(this);
}
@Override
public void dispose () {
renderer.dispose();
}
}
